Pension or 401K payments: Payments from a 401K or other pension plan, will not affect your unemployment benefits if:

  • you are subject to a penalty for early withdrawal;
  • you roll all of it into another retirement fund without taking a payment; or,
  • the payment is from a fund that none of your base period employers paid into (in other Words, it is a pension from a former employer that has not paid you any wages in the past 15-18 months).

    If you retire from your base period employer, your monthly payments will reduce your unemployment benefits dollar for dollar. Example: Pension of $433 per month = $100 per week. UI benefits reduced $100 per week.
